How to prepare for a job interview at TUI AG
✨Know Your Destinations
Before the interview, brush up on popular holiday destinations and current travel trends. Being able to discuss these confidently will show your passion for travel and help you connect with the interviewer.
✨Showcase Your Customer Service Skills
Prepare examples of how you've provided exceptional customer service in the past. Think about specific situations where you resolved complaints or exceeded customer expectations, as this is crucial for a Travel Advisor role.
✨Practice Your Sales Pitch
Since exceeding sales objectives is part of the job, practice a short sales pitch for a holiday package. This will demonstrate your ability to sell and engage customers effectively during the interview.
✨Ask Insightful Questions
Prepare thoughtful questions about the company culture, training opportunities, and sales targets. This shows your genuine interest in the role and helps you assess if it's the right fit for you.
